Put your feet up Posh, David Beckham will get the brews in

Updated 13:18pm on 30 Sep 2009


Being an international fashion designer, former Spice Girl and a mum of three is clearly starting to take its toll on Victoria Beckham. Thankfully, her doting footballer husband David is on hand to attend to her every need.

Caffeine mission: Becks gets the coffees in LA today

Posh, 35, has spent the past month jetting between the family home in Los Angeles to New York and London, to showcase her latest clothing range at both cities' fashion weeks. Back home in LA, Victoria ditched her trademark oversized sunglasses and kicked off her towering heels as she and David, 34, took a leisurely spin around the neighbourhood.

In the slow lane: Posh reclines inthe couple's Cadillac

With her feet up and resting against the dashboard of their £35,000 Cadillac Escalade, she waited as her husband of 10 years jumped out the car and grabbed them a couple of coffees
